在现代网页设计中,SVG动图因其轻量级、可缩放和动画灵活性,已成为提升视觉吸引力的重要工具。然而,许多设计师在使用SVG动图时,往往忽视了配色对用户体验的影响——过度鲜艳或对比强烈的色彩不仅容易造成视觉疲劳,还可能影响页面信息传达的清晰度。因此,如何科学合理地为SVG动图配色,成为提升网站交互体验与用户留存的关键议题。
理解色彩的心理效应与视觉层级
配色不仅仅是美学选择,更是一种信息传递策略。不同的色彩会引发用户不同的情绪反应:蓝色常带来信任与冷静,红色则激发紧迫感与行动力,而柔和的低饱和色调则有助于营造舒适感。在SVG动图中,若主色调与品牌调性不符,或颜色过于刺眼,极易让用户产生“干扰感”,进而降低停留时间。此外,视觉层次的构建依赖于明暗对比与色彩关系,合理的配色能引导视线流动,突出重点内容,而非让动图本身成为信息遮蔽物。例如,一个用于加载状态的动图若采用高亮黄绿,虽醒目但易分散注意力;相比之下,使用品牌主色的微弱渐变,反而更能融入整体界面,实现“无声提示”的效果。

常见配色误区与实际案例分析
观察当前主流网站中的SVG动图,不难发现一些典型问题。其一,高饱和度色彩滥用,如荧光粉、电光蓝等,虽然吸睛,但在长时间浏览下极易引发视觉疲劳,尤其在移动端表现更为明显。其二,色彩缺乏统一性,同一页面中多个动图使用风格迥异的配色,破坏了品牌的视觉一致性,使用户难以建立认知锚点。其三,动态过渡中色彩突变严重,如从深紫直接跳至亮橙,缺乏中间调的自然衔接,导致动画生硬,削弱沉浸感。这些现象背后,往往是设计师在追求“视觉冲击”时忽略了用户的实际感受。
基于场景的配色策略实践
针对不同应用场景,应采取差异化的配色方法。对于品牌展示类动图,建议以品牌VI系统中的主色调为基础,通过调整HSL中的亮度(L)与饱和度(S)进行延展,确保动图与整体视觉语言协调。例如,将品牌蓝由#0077CC调整为#3399CC,再配合轻微的透明度变化,即可实现动态而不突兀的效果。在需要强调功能性的动图中,如按钮反馈、表单验证动画,则应优先考虑色彩对比度工具(如WebAIM Contrast Checker)验证可读性,确保文字或图标在任何背景下仍清晰可辨。此外,利用动态渐变模拟真实材质感(如金属光泽、水波纹),不仅能增强画面质感,还能提升用户对交互行为的感知真实度。
解决常见技术痛点的优化技巧
在实际操作中,“配色失衡”与“过渡生硬”是高频问题。前者常因色彩搭配未考虑整体环境而产生,建议使用HSL色彩空间进行微调,避免直接修改RGB值带来的不可控变化。例如,将某元素的红色从#FF4500调为#FF6B3C,仅提升亮度并略微降低饱和度,即可实现更柔和的视觉呈现。后者则可通过CSS transition属性配合贝塞尔曲线(cubic-bezier)控制动画节奏,使颜色变化更加流畅自然。同时,借助CSS变量(如--svg-accent-color)实现动态配色切换,便于在不同主题模式间快速响应,既提升开发效率,也增强用户体验的一致性。
合理运用配色策略,不仅能提升SVG动图的视觉表现力,还能有效降低用户跳出率,增强页面转化率。长远来看,科学的配色设计将推动网站整体美学标准的升级,为品牌建立更专业的数字形象。


